We are looking for an **AI/ML Engineer** to build, deploy, and operate the ML/AI systems that power the agentic decision intelligence workflow we are building. You are the person who takes a model from a notebook to production, builds the LLM integration layer, implements RAG pipelines, creates evaluation frameworks, and ensures our AI systems are reliable, observable, and continuously improving.

This is a hands-on engineering role with deep ML/AI focus — you write production code that runs AI systems, not research papers. If you love the intersection of ML infrastructure, LLM applications, and production engineering, this role is for you.

Key job responsibilities
- Build and maintain LLM-powered components: structured reasoning chains, narrative generation, recommendation rationale
- Implement and optimize prompt engineering pipelines with version control, A/B testing, and regression detection
- Build R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) systems that ground LLM outputs in operational data, historical playbooks, and domain knowledge
- Build guardrails, validation layers, and output parsing for LLM responses. Optimize latency, cost, and quality trade-offs across LLM providers
- Deploy ML models to production. Implement model monitoring: drift detection, performance degradation alerts, automated retraining triggers
- Build A/B testing infrastructure for model experiments. Manage model versioning, rollback, and canary deployment. Ensure SLA compliance for inference latency and availability
- Own the operational health of AI/ML services: monitoring, alarming, on-call, incident response, observability across the AI stack (prompt traces, latency histograms, token usage, error rates)
- Write comprehensive tests (unit, integration, end-to-end) for ML pipelines
